Stamp Out Hunger

May 10 marks the 33nd anniversary of The Stamp Out Hunger® Food Drive. It is the largest annual one-day food drive across the country and in Idaho. Simply leave your donation of non-perishable food items next to your mailbox before the delivery of mail on Saturday, May 10, Letter carriers in The Treasure Valley and Pocatello will collect the donations on that day as they deliver mail along their postal routes, and the food will be distributed through The Idaho Foodbank to its food pantry partners around state. You can also drop off donations at participating post offices in the Treasure Valley and Pocatello.
Stamp Out Hunger® , sponsored by the National Association of Letter Carriers (NALC) helps feed millions of Americans. You can make a financial donation here.
